def _limits_of_coord(
data: sc.DataArray, name: str
) -> Optional[tuple[float, float, str]]:
if (coord := _get_coord(data, name)) is None:
return None
min_ = coord.min().value
max_ = coord.max().value
# Explicit conversions to float because orsopy does not like np.float* types.
return float(min_), float(max_), _ascii_unit(min_)


def _get_coord(data: sc.DataArray, name: str) -> Optional[sc.Variable]:
try:
return data.coords[name]
except KeyError:
try:
return data.bins.coords[name]
except (KeyError, TypeError):
# KeyError if coord does not exist, TypeError if data is not binned.
return None
